Is a wildebeest related to horses and zebras?

While wildebeest, horses, and zebras all look similar and are ungulates (hoofed mammals), they are not directly related in the way we might think of a dog and a wolf.

Here's a breakdown:

* Wildebeest belong to the family Bovidae, which also includes cattle, sheep, goats, and antelopes.

* Horses and Zebras belong to the family Equidae.

Therefore, while all three are mammals and share some similarities, they are part of separate families that diverged millions of years ago.

Think of it like this: dogs and cats are both mammals, but they aren't closely related. They evolved independently and share only a distant common ancestor.
